The firearm will be shipped from an FFL to another FFL in your State. 19. ESA Online Auctions are Considered a Soft Closing: The closing of an auction operates on a staggered basis. Bidding typically begins closing for the first item at 5:00 PM EST, then typically closes every thirty to sixty seconds thereafter to the last item in catalog order. This rate may be higher than 2 per minute depending on the structure of the auction. If a bid is received in the last minute of an auction, an extra minute will be added to that lot and that lot only to allow additional time for people to bid. The remaining lots behind that lot will continue to close as scheduled unless someone bids in the last minute on that specific lot as well. This process will continue until all bidding has ceased and no one bids within the additional minute that was added. Review all bids before they are submitted.
